PASIGHAT, Nov 11: Two days district level ‘Training of Trainers’ on implementation of Swachh Bharat Mission (Gramin) Phase-II was conducted by PHE & WS Department, Pasighat Division on November 10 and 11. The training included one day field visit to Balek Village, where trainees were trained to conduct door-to-door survey to gather required information for preparation of village sanitation plan (VSP).
EE, PHED Pasighat, Er. Oling Taloh, in his inaugural speech said that the objective of the training was to educate the PRIs on economical technologies available for preparation of village sanitation plan for implementation of SBM(G) Phase-II activities such as open defecation free (ODF) sustainability, solid waste management (SWM), grey water management (GWM), plastic waste management (PWM) and proper implementation of Gobardhan Project.
Altogether 180 persons including all ZPMs, GPCs, Block Coordinators, Swachhagrahis, AEs, JEs and Consultants of East Siang took part in the training program which was imparted by Goto Ete (Itanagar) and Anon Wangsu (Roing) of PHE & WS department as resource persons.
